From e43f7f87abbfeef06067d2231dec272b1c211fc9 Mon Sep 17 00:00:00 2001 From: kangfenmao Date: Fri, 16 Aug 2024 22:44:00 +0800 Subject: [PATCH] feat: window.app add app path --- src/main/index.ts | 3 ++- src/preload/index.d.ts | 1 + 2 files changed, 3 insertions(+), 1 deletion(-) diff --git a/src/main/index.ts b/src/main/index.ts index fe367dfa..dbe37843 100644 --- a/src/main/index.ts +++ b/src/main/index.ts @@ -107,7 +107,8 @@ app.whenReady().then(() => { // IPC ipcMain.handle('get-app-info', () => ({ version: app.getVersion(), - isPackaged: app.isPackaged + isPackaged: app.isPackaged, + appPath: app.getAppPath() })) ipcMain.handle('open-website', (_, url: string) => { diff --git a/src/preload/index.d.ts b/src/preload/index.d.ts index 598056eb..e7183355 100644 --- a/src/preload/index.d.ts +++ b/src/preload/index.d.ts @@ -7,6 +7,7 @@ declare global { getAppInfo: () => Promise<{ version: string isPackaged: boolean + appPath: string }> checkForUpdate: () => void openWebsite: (url: string) => void